UPDATE: Multiple Fatalities After Boeing Cargo Plane Crash At Florida Airport [5 dead]
100 Percent Fed Up ^ | September 06, 2026

Posted on 09/06/2026 10:17:51 PM PDT by Red Badger

At least five people are dead and five others are injured after an Amazon Prime Air plane, a Boeing 767, crashed at Miami International Airport due to overshooting the runway upon landing.

The cargo plane overran Runway 30, struck multiple vehicles, and came to rest at a field next to the airport.

“21 Air Flight 7598 overran the runway after landing at Miami International Airport around 2 p.m. local time on Sunday, Sept. 6. The Boeing 767-300 cargo aircraft departed from Luis Muñoz Marín International Airport in San Juan, Puerto Rico. The FAA will investigate,” the Federal Aviation Administration (FAA) said in a statement.

"Prime Air Flight 7598 overran Miami International Airport’s diagonal runway at approximately 2 p.m. today, leaving the aircraft disabled at the northwest end of the airport. All MIA runways and taxiways are currently closed, and a full ground stop is in effect," Miami International Airport stated.

"Passengers with flights scheduled today should check directly with their airline for flight status updates before heading to the airport," it added.

NBC News shared further:

Three people were in critical condition and were taken to a trauma center, and two others were taken to a local hospital, Miami-Dade Fire Chief Raied Jadallah said.

A hotline has been set up for relatives of people who may have been involved in the accident. The scene remains active.

Video showed plumes of smoke billowing from the wreckage. The plane, Jadallah said, struck “a couple of vehicles.”

Amazon spokesperson Kelly Nantel said the flight was operated by 21 Air and was coming in to land when the incident occurred.

“We’re heartbroken to learn that five people lost their lives in today’s incident at Miami International Airport. Our deepest sympathies go out to the families, loved ones, and all those affected by this devastating loss,” Nantel said.

CBS News has more:

Miami-Dade Fire Rescue (MDFR) said the plane hit several vehicles near the 2100 block of Northwest 42nd Avenue, and more than 60 of its units were responding. The Miami-Dade Sheriff's Office said it is also responding.

MDFR said when the crews arrived, they found the plane with heavy smoke and flames showing had stopped beyond the airport's operational boundary. Using foam and specialized airport firefighting units, MDFR crews fought to extinguish the fire. Crews also conducted search and rescue operations for the pilots and co-pilots inside the cockpit while locating and assessing patients throughout the scene, MDFR said.

One person was trapped under an involved vehicle and was extricated by specialized MDFR technical rescue personnel, officials said.
